Searched refs:RecordAnnouncer (Results 1 – 2 of 2) sorted by relevance
91 class RecordAnnouncer {93 RecordAnnouncer(MdnsRecord record,98 RecordAnnouncer(const RecordAnnouncer& other) = delete;99 RecordAnnouncer(RecordAnnouncer&& other) noexcept = delete;100 ~RecordAnnouncer();102 RecordAnnouncer& operator=(const RecordAnnouncer& other) = delete;103 RecordAnnouncer& operator=(RecordAnnouncer&& other) noexcept = delete;144 using RecordAnnouncerPtr = std::unique_ptr<RecordAnnouncer>;150 return std::make_unique<RecordAnnouncer>(std::move(record), this, in CreateAnnouncer()
248 MdnsPublisher::RecordAnnouncer::RecordAnnouncer( in RecordAnnouncer() function in openscreen::discovery::MdnsPublisher::RecordAnnouncer267 MdnsPublisher::RecordAnnouncer::~RecordAnnouncer() { in ~RecordAnnouncer()274 void MdnsPublisher::RecordAnnouncer::QueueGoodbye() { in QueueGoodbye()280 void MdnsPublisher::RecordAnnouncer::QueueAnnouncement() { in QueueAnnouncement()369 Clock::duration MdnsPublisher::RecordAnnouncer::GetNextAnnounceDelay() { in GetNextAnnounceDelay()